I am looking at 2004 and 2005 Caymans. There seemed to be a change in the chassis in 2005. Can anyone tell me the difference? Did this updated chassis solve the rear trailing arm issue that plagued the Cayman?

Mike,

I don't own a coach on the R4R chassis but I have watched the discussions about the trailing arm issue for a long time now. There is a Roadmaster chassis IRV2 forum where this has been a long running topic.

The original recall was through '05 but the generally held belief is that all 4 air bag Monaco chassis had the problem.

Source Manufacturing has a trailing arm kit and a ride enhancement kit for that chassis. Both kits have gotten high praise from owners. I believe the cost installed is in the $3,500 to $7,000 range depending on what is included.

Mike,

Short answer about trailing arms is no.

These links will give you specs on the different model years. Even if the 05 had the recall replacement arms, those were failing also. If either coach you are looking at does not have the arms from Source or Monaco LLC, then they need to be replaced or you need to factor the replacement cost into your asking price. One change I did notice in the specs was the transmission went from a 2000 to a 2500.
